A Day of Nights is the first studio album by American post-metal band Battle of Mice. It was released on October 6, 2006 through Neurot Recordings label.
According to singer Julie Christmas, the album is "written in a timeline that mirrors what was happening between Josh [Graham] and me in our growing, and then rapidly decaying, relationship."[2]

Personnel
- Julie Christmas (Made Out of Babies) – vocals
- Josh Graham (ex-Neurosis, ex-Red Sparowes, A Storm of Light) – guitars, keyboards, and vocals
- Joel Hamilton (The Book of Knots) – guitar
- Tony Maimone (The Book of Knots, Pere Ubu) – bass
- Joe Tomino (Fugees, Dub Trio, Peeping Tom) – drums
